Itanagar: The Arunachal Pradesh government on Saturday announced that it will lift lockdown from Itanagar Capital Region (ICR), Lower Subansiri, Namsai, Lohit and Anjaw districts from 0500 hours on Monday.

The government, however, has declared the extension of lockdown in Tawang and Upper Subansiri by seven more days till 0500 hours on June 12.

The decision in this regard was taken at the State Disaster Management Authority (SDMA) meeting chaired by Chief Minister Pema Khandu via video conferencing to review Covid-19 situation.

“Containment (lockdown) to be lifted from 0500 hours on June 7 (Monday) in ICR, Lower Subansiri, Namsai, Lohit and Anjaw districts. The districts to be under micro containment measures as needed. Containment to be extended in Tawang and Upper Subansiri,” Khandu wrote in a social media post.

“We are witnessing encouraging results of the surveillance and containment measures undertaken so far. However, we must continue to maintain extreme caution,” Khandu asserted.

It was also decided that to prevent spread of infection, vaccination in urban areas must be only through online or offsite registration for 18-plus category.

As per the Directorate of Health Services (DHS) bulletin, till Friday, Arunachal Pradesh has recorded 28,786 Covid-19 cases, of which 122 succumbed to the virus and 24,835 have recovered. Active cases stood at 3,829.
